Photochemical heating of cometary comae. III - The radial variation of the expansion velocity of CN shells in Comet Halley

A simple photochemical model is used to investigate the variation of the
expansion velocity of cometary comae at different solar distances.
Within certain constraints, the theoretical results can be shown to
follow a similar pattern observed in the expanding CN shells detected in
comet Halley by Schlosser and coworkers.
